Prince William Cuddles Family’s Puppies in New Photo Shared by Wife Kate Middleton on His Birthday

Princess Kate Middleton marked her husband Prince William’s 43rd birthday with the release of a new portrait, which also served as the official debut of some adorable (and furry) family members.

“Happy birthday,” Kate, 43, wrote in her Saturday, June 21, Instagram caption. “Love C, G, C, L, Orla and the puppies! 🐾.”

The note was signed by the Princess of Wales and the couple’s three children — Prince George, 11, Princess Charlotte, 10, and Prince Louis, 7 — in addition to their Cocker Spaniel, Orla. The family’s dog had welcomed three puppies earlier this year.

Kate, a self-proclaimed amateur photographer, snapped a pic of William dressed casually in a pair of denim jeans and an olive button-down as he sat on the ground with the four canines. He sweetly pet one of the puppies while Orla and the other two ran around him on the grass.

William and Kate, who have been married since 2011, have long been puppy parents. They first adopted Lupo in 2012, nine years before he died in November 2020.

“Very sadly, last weekend our dear dog, Lupo, passed away,” William and Kate wrote via Instagram in November 2020. “He has been at the heart of our family for the past nine years, and we will miss him so much.”

Lupo was gifted to the prince and princess by Kate’s younger brother, James Middleton.

“Nothing can ever prepare you for the loss of a dog. For those who have never had a dog, it might be hard to understand the loss,” James noted in his own Instagram tribute after Lupo’s death. “However, for those who have loved a dog know the truth: a dog is not just a pet; it is a member of the family, a best friend, a loyal companion, a teacher and a therapist.”

He added, “There isn’t much of a rule book on how to grieve for a dog, but I’ve said a prayer, lit a candle and taken Ella (Mum) for a long walk to spend time remembering Lupo. Rest in peace, Lupo. Tilly and Mini will be waiting for you. You will always be remembered, and your legacy will live on forever. Good Boy.”

James, now 38, presented William and Kate with Orla as a gift the next year. Orla has even accompanied the pair on official engagements, like a 2022 polo match, as they often discussed their fur-ever bond.

“[William] said that his little dog sleeps on the bed with them at night, with him and Kate,” a royal fan told Hits Radio Cornwall in October 2024 after meeting William during a local walkabout.

News broke last month that Orla had given birth to a litter of puppies, which the entire family was reportedly  “very excited” about.
